Brad Levy, CEO, and Michael Lynch, COO, recently joined Trader TV to share insights on the evolving landscape of financial markets. In a series of interviews Symphony and Trader TV delve into key trends shaping the industry, from the increasing demand for interoperability to the transformative potential of agentic AI and cloud adoption.
Incremental tech, data, and cloud are key to tackling front-office pressures
Brad Levy delves into how he sees strategic technology decisions as critical to tackling financial institutions’ rising cost and performance pressures, in this Trader TV interview.

Integration, AI, and T+1 settlement are redefining OTC and bond market workflows
Michael Lynch delves deeper into the impact T+1, AI and integrated, cloud-native technology can play in front-office efficiencies and performance, in this Trader TV interview.

New tech is driving appetite for interopability
Brad discusses the biggest drivers of desktop interoperability across financial institutions today and how interop-solutions are being implemented across the front-to-back office, in this Trader TV interview.

Agentic AI and cloud adoption are paramount to driving interoperability and real-time markets
Brad continues to discuss interoperability as the “holy grail” for financial markets, which can enable seamless workflows across platforms, asset classes, and geographies, in this Trader TV interview.
